First things first though, I need to try and import, without injuring, as much of my contacts/calendar data as possible. So any tips from former palm converts (or Android techies) will be greatly appreciated.
If you have access to Outlook and have Pocket Mirror still available for your Palm, then using your Palm to synch data into Outlook using Pocket Mirror is probably the easiest route. You could then use HTC Synch to copy the data to your phone. If you don't use categories in your calendar entries then you could use this route to keep your Palm Desktop in synch with the Hero on a regular basis, using Outlook at a "go-between". The Hero does not support categories in the Calendar.

You can also export data from Palm Desktop as a CSV file but you would probably need to do some tweaking of the data and you may still need to use Outlook as a half way point.

You can export contacts in the Palm Desktop as vCards and import them into the Hero contacts database (I think there is an application in the market which will help - search for vCard). This does not help with the calendar.

You could use CompanionLink to export calendar and contacts into Google Calendar / gmail and from there to your phone. CompanionLink is quite expensive, so might be a bit much for a one-off transfer.
